Originally Posted by lghtngyello03
Thanks for the input maximZ. Yeah, I also was wondering about braking issues. I know it is a big problem on some oversized, cammed-up v8s, but didn't figure it would be too much of an issue with smaller size cams in our cars. How does the low end and top end feel with that cam combo man?
Since I have no comparison to a non-cam'd setup on this car, I have to say it drives and feel great...but def more at the top end where it feel really strong.

And the braking issue isn't that serious if you know it's there. I have a steep driveway at home and I need to give the car some decent gas once I wait for the garage to open and I know to keep my foot near the gas once I let off....or I just let it stall and coast into my parking spot lol.

But seriously, it's not a big deal if you know to keep an eye on your RPM when on a slope where you may give things more gas than normal from a stop.
